Abstract | In this work an alternative method to synthesize β-TCP for use as starting material for apatite cement (bone graft substitute) has been investigated. The transformation of β-TCP to HAp after initial setting of the cement has also been studied. The calcination of precipitated calcium deficient HAp is more effective to prepare β-TCP as starting material for apatite cement – a bone graft substitute. Less milling was required to obtain β-TCP with low crystallinity and the same degree of conversion to HAp after setting of cement. |
